Legal Framework and Licensing in Poland
Unlike some countries where gambling laws are either black or white, Poland operates in shades of gray. The government maintains strict control over gambling activities, with only a handful of operators holding official licenses. This means many online casinos operate in a legal limbo, which can be a double-edged sword for players.
While licensed casinos provide a layer of security and fairness, unlicensed sites might offer more attractive odds or bonuses but at the risk of questionable practices. Understanding the licensing status of a casino is akin to knowing if the dealer is playing with a stacked deck or not.
What to Look for in a Licensed Casino
- Official license from the Polish Ministry of Finance
- Clear terms and conditions in Polish
- Secure payment methods compliant with local regulations
- Transparent customer support channels

Payment Methods: Convenience or Complication?
Depositing and withdrawing funds can sometimes feel like navigating a maze designed by a mischievous croupier. Polish players often face restrictions on payment methods due to regulatory constraints, which can lead to frustration. While credit cards and e-wallets are common, some casinos also accept local options like Blik or bank transfers.
Withdrawal times vary, and patience is a virtue when waiting for your winnings to hit your account. The fine print often reveals withdrawal limits and verification procedures that can slow down the process, reminding players that the house always has a few tricks up its sleeve.
| Payment Method | Deposit Speed | Withdrawal Speed | Availability in Poland |
|---|---|---|---|
| Credit/Debit Cards | Instant | 1-5 Business Days | Widely Available |
| Blik | Instant | 1-3 Business Days | Popular Local Option |
| E-wallets (Skrill, Neteller) | Instant | Within 24 Hours | Common |
| Bank Transfer | 1-3 Business Days | 3-7 Business Days | Available but Slow |
